stunning screenshots in seconds https://moocup.jaydip.me

fix: enabling "fixed margin" correctly sets to "medium" preset

authored by

Jaydip Sanghani and committed by
Tangled
fb200299 8f8c9951

+7 -2
+7 -2
src/components/editor/PositionScalePanel.tsx
··· 64 } 65 }, [isDragging]); 66 67 const handleBallClick = (e: React.MouseEvent, ballIndex: number) => { 68 e.preventDefault(); 69 if (!gridRef.current) return; ··· 202 <span className="text-white text-sm">Fixed Margin</span> 203 <Switch 204 checked={fixedMargin} 205 - onCheckedChange={(checked) => setFixedMargin(checked)} 206 - className="data-[state=checked]:bg-primary" 207 /> 208 </div> 209
··· 64 } 65 }, [isDragging]); 66 67 + const handleFixedMarginToggle = (checked) => { 68 + setFixedMargin(checked) 69 + handleMarginPresetChange('medium') 70 + } 71 + 72 const handleBallClick = (e: React.MouseEvent, ballIndex: number) => { 73 e.preventDefault(); 74 if (!gridRef.current) return; ··· 207 <span className="text-white text-sm">Fixed Margin</span> 208 <Switch 209 checked={fixedMargin} 210 + onCheckedChange={handleFixedMarginToggle} 211 + className="data-[state=checked]:bg-primary" 212 /> 213 </div> 214